One thing that really P^%$^%$^%$& me off is a company that puts things in the fine print like "were going to start charging the crap out of your credit card." That's what this company did to me. I requested a sample (which I paid for shipping and handling - no problem if you really want to try something before shelling out for the full thing). It's the paying for "shipping and handling" thing that gives them access to your credit card. By ordering a sample, you now give them permission to start sending you their product. A company that was on the up and up wouldn't do that, they would send you an email or maybe call you to see how things went with the sample and see if you would like to continue purchasing the product. Even if the product was the best on the market, I wouldn't buy it from them just because of this practice.
